Armenian national carrier Armavia experiences financial problems,
said Russia’s Deputy Minister of Industry and Trade Yuri Slusar.

“We are grateful to the company for buying two Sukhoi Superjet-100
aircrafts. It is a pity they refused the second one,” he said in an
interview with the Rossiyskaya Gazeta.

Armavia was the first air company to purchase Sukhoi Superjet-100. At
the moment the aircraft is in Russia for the scheduled maintenance.

Speaking about Armavia’s refusal to buy the second Sukhoi Superjet,
Slusar said the decision was conditioned by “company’s financial
problems”, also a shareholder changed.

A handover ceremony of the first Sukhoi Superjet-100 that arrived in
Armenia was held at the Zvartnots international airport in Yerevan
in April 2011. Currently the Superjet is operated only by two air
companies – Armavia and Aeroflot.

Les enquetes montrent que les armeniens ont tendance a croire que
l’homme doit etre celui qui pourvoit au besoin d’argent dans une
famille. Mais dans la famille presidentielle du pays la tendance est
autre. En jugeant les revelations sur les revenus officielles, le
President Serge Sarkissian vit, financièrement parlant, dans l’ombre
de sa femme plus riche, Rita.

Tandis que le president aurait percu un revenu modeste annuel de
34 900 $ en 2011, Rita Sarkissian a pour sa part touche 41000 $
a annonce l’agence de presse Hetq.

C’est surement en raison de ses faibles revenus que le president
armenien n’a pas fait d’achats a grande echelle ou d’investissement
en 2011, si nous regardons sa declaration de revenu.

Dans la Georgie voisine, le President Mikheil Saakashvili semble etre
le soutien de sa famille. Le salaire annuel du President Saakashvili
est juste 1000 $ plus eleve que celui de son homologue armenien,
tandis que sa femme, Sandra Roelofs, n’a pas revele de salaires en
2011. Saakashvili possède plus de propriete que sa femme, mais les
comptes bancaires semblent etre de la meme taille dans cette famille.

À la date du 16 mai 2012, le president a annonce avoir environ 85000 $
sur ses comptes bancaires (des dollars, des euros et des tandis que
la première dame avait 86 000 $.

Beaucoup en Armenie et la Georgie restent sceptiques sur ces
revelations de revenus si officielles, mais, chez leur voisin plus
riche, l’Azerbaïdjan, l’information n’est meme pas disponible. Le
President Ilham Aliyev et sa femme, Mehriban Aliyeva, annoncent avoir
d’enormes interets economiques mais il semble n’y avoir aucune donnee
officielle la-bas pour montrer qui apporte a la maison plus d’argent
a la fin de la journee.

Le Monastère armenien construit vers 1512 sur une colline a l’exterieur
de la ville roumaine de Hagigadar a ete appele “eglise des miracles”
connu pour son pouvoir d’exaucer les voeux des fidèles qui depuis
des siècles sont venus du monde entier pour y prier.

Le 12 août, le 500ème anniversaire de l’eglise sera celebre avec
le Catholicos de Tous les Armeniens Karekin II qui voyagera pour la
première fois en Roumanie pour le consacrer. Le monastère a ete renove
complètement par les Bienfaiteurs Roumains Hagop et Ica Kouyoumdjian
de New-York.

“Cette eglise est un lieu de pèlerinage, comme Lourdes en France.

C’est un lieu pour tous les Chretiens, non juste les armeniens qui
montent sur la colline sur leurs genoux et tournent autour de l’eglise
trois fois alors qu’ils prient” a expose le Primat de la Roumanie
l’Eveque Datev Hagopian.

“Chaque jour, au moins 100 personnes viennent de lieux comme l’Ukraine,
la Pologne, la Hongrie, la Moldovie, et bien sûr, la Roumanie. En 500
ans, ce monastère de pèlerinage (Oughtavayr) n’a jamais ete ferme pour
les prières, avec un Badarak celebre cChaque semaine. Dans la diaspora,
c’est la seule Vank [cathedrale] sauf a Jerusalem, Antelias et Bolis”
a-t-il note.

Il ya 500 ans, les frères Donavag qui etaient des commercants armeniens
voyageant a Vienne, se sont repose sur une colline et ont fait un
reve où ils ont vu le chant des anges. Ils se sont engages s’ils
reussissaient a Vienne, a construire un monastère sur cette colline
a l’exterieur de Suceava, qui etait aussi la capitale de Moldovie
jusqu’en 1564. Le vank a ete construit et est devenu une residence
pour des nonnes.

“Pour une forte connexion entre l’Armenie et le vank, une cloche faite
en 1288 a ete apporte dans l’eglise an 1512 du monastère de Datev”.

L’eglise est remplie de fresques et il y a trois icônes de Sainte
Marie.

Dans les annees 1800, il y avait 80000 armeniens en Roumanie, surtout
de riches hommes d’affaires. À la fin des annees 1940, beaucoup
ont vendu leurs biens quand les Communistes ont pris le pouvoir, une
grande quantite allant en Armenie, et d’autres emigrant aux Etats-Unis,
au Canada, en Australie et en Argentine.

Aujourd’hui, il y a 18 eglises armeniennes et approximativement
5000 armeniens en Roumanie, surtout dans les domaines de l’art et de
la culture.

More than a year-and-a-half after the celebrated return of System of
a Down, it’s possible that we may now have a timetable for when the
Armenian-American quartet will be releasing a new album.

System of a Down have been gigging for about a year now, having
hit many parts of the world since their return. Despite the band’s
activity, not much information has been released about a new album,
which would be their first since ‘Hypnotize’ was revealed in Nov.

2005. System are set to play Canada’s Heavy MTL and Heavy T.O.

festivals this weekend, and drummer John Dolmayan took the opportunity
to talk with the Montreal Gazette about potential recording plans.

“We don’t know what will happen next, but I’d like to be in the
studio at this time next year … possibly making an album by 2014,”
says Dolmayan.” “If we were concerned about what people think, System
wouldn’t exist. I have no concerns about what the album will sound
like. I just worry about when it will come out.”

Dolmayan also spoke about the band’s reunion. “It was time,” Dolmayan
reveals. “While I do think the hiatus was good for the band, I wish
it wasn’t so long.”

Although System of a Down lace many of their songs with social and
political content, Dolmayan says that the band’s intention is not to
preach. “That’s not what people pay for. They pay to come see us play
live, create magic onstage, not to be told how to live their lives. …

If someone takes something positive out of our music, or what we say
on stage, that’s great. But we don’t ever want to force them.”

Orange Armenia announced the launch of Orange Book Prize 2012, a
contest open to all those who write in Armenian and who will present
a literary work never published in the past. The objective of the
contest is to boost interest in reading, unveil the literary works
by contemporary Armenian writers and publish them through the daily
evolving electronic media. With this initiative, Orange also joins
book and reading festivities in Yerevan, which was declared World
Book Capital for 2012. Orange Book Prize is organised and implemented
in cooperation with the Armenian Book Center NGO. Those who wish to
participate in the contest will need to send their work in Armenian
and its brief summary to [email protected] until 15
November. The winning work of each genre will be chosen by the vote
of the jury.

LONDON – It always seemed a bit strange that wrestling-mad Iran had
never won an Olympic gold medal in the Greco-Roman discipline.

Hamid Soryan ended that drought on Sunday, and he might not be the
only Iranian to scoop up gold in London either.

Soryan, the five-time world champion, won his country’s first gold
medal in men’s 55-kilogram, beating Rovshan Bayramov of Azerbaijan
2-0, 1-0.

“I’m hoping that I made everybody happy back home,” Soryan said.

Iran has 30 overall medals in freestyle but had only two, a silver and
a bronze, in Greco-Roman before Sunday. The Iranians also have a pair
of Greco-Roman world champions in Omid Noroozi at 60 kilograms and
Saeid Morad Abdvali at 66 kg, and both are considered the favorite in
their respective classes.

Roman Vlasov of Russia won gold as well on Sunday, defeating Armenia’s
Arsen Julfalakyan 1-0, 1-0 in the final of the men’s 74-kilogram
category.

The 21-year-old Vlasov, who hails from the same Siberian city of
Novosibirsk that produced wrestling great Aleksandr Karelin, now has
Olympic gold to match a world championship in 2011.

There was a lot of pressure on Vlasov to win gold. He didn’t
disappoint, and he’s in position to dominate this weight class for
years to come.

“It has not sunk in yet that I have the gold medal. I am just so
happy,” Vlasov said. “The whole country has supported me, has rooted
for me. This is a success of the whole country.”

Soryan has been the best Greco-Roman wrestler in the world at his
weight for years, but he stumbled badly in Beijing and finished fifth.
He bounced back with world titles in 2009 and ’10, but only an Olympic
gold would make up for 2008.

Soryan didn’t waste his second chance.

Soryan scored two late points to win the first frame. Bayramov then
needed either a pin – which was highly unlikely – or to win the last
two periods. But when Soryan scored midway through the second period,
the match was all but over.

“Beijing was a bit of experience, and I’ve used that experience to
achieve this victory,” Soryan said.

Bayramov, the defending world champion, lost in the Olympic final for
the second straight time after falling to Nazir Mankiev of Russia in
Beijing. He seemed overcome by the thought of another silver medal,
briefly putting his hands to his face when he was announced to the
crowd.

Sensing this, fans began clapping harder as if to let Bayramov know
that, in their eyes, he’d done all he could do.

Julfalakyan was trying to join his father and coach, Levon
Julfalakyan, a gold medalist for the Soviet Union in 1988, as the
first father-son duo to win Olympic gold medals.

Vlasov wasn’t having any of that.

The Russian was shaky at the outset, dropping the first period against
Denmark’s Mark Madsen in his opening match. Vlasov kept France’s
Christophe Guenot from scoring on him in last 30 seconds of the third
period to reach the semifinals, where he closed out Lithuania’s
Aleksandr Kazakevic 3-0, 1-0.

Julfalakyan hadn’t allowed a point in reaching the finals, where he
was overwhelmed by Vlasov.

“I respect him as an opponent. His father was an Olympic champion, and
every meeting I have with him is a difficult one,” Vlasov said.

As expected, the Americans didn’t get very far.

Spenser Mango won his first match over Egypt’s Abouhalima Abouhalima,
but Bayramov had little trouble with him in his next match, winning
4-0, 4-0. Mango dropped the first match of the consolation bracket to
Russia’s Mingiyan Semenov 2-0, 1-0.

“Work hard, that’s all I can do, and come back in 2016,” Mango said.

Ben Provisor also won his first match before Georgia’s Zurabi
Datunashvili beat him 1-0, 6-0. Provisor stopped wrestling after his
elbow popped out, though he was unlikely to win anyway.
